Follow
Saman Amarasinghe
Title
Cited by
Cited by
Year
StreamIt: A language for streaming applications
W Thies, M Karczmarek, S Amarasinghe
Compiler Construction: 11th International Conference, CC 2002 Held as Part …, 2002
16032002
The raw microprocessor: A computational fabric for software circuits and general-purpose programs
MB Taylor, J Kim, J Miller, D Wentzlaff, F Ghodrat, B Greenwald, ...
IEEE micro 22 (2), 25-35, 2002
13492002
Halide: a language and compiler for optimizing parallelism, locality, and recomputation in image processing pipelines
J Ragan-Kelley, C Barnes, A Adams, S Paris, F Durand, S Amarasinghe
Acm Sigplan Notices 48 (6), 519-530, 2013
12442013
Baring it all to software: Raw machines
E Waingold, M Taylor, D Srikrishna, V Sarkar, W Lee, V Lee, J Kim, ...
Computer 30 (9), 86-93, 1997
9941997
Maximizing multiprocessor performance with the SUIF compiler
MW Hall, JM Anderson, SP Amarasinghe, BR Murphy, SW Liao, ...
Computer 29 (12), 84-89, 1996
8151996
Secure Execution via Program Shepherding.
V Kiriansky, D Bruening, SP Amarasinghe
USENIX Security symposium 92, 84, 2002
7842002
SUIF: An infrastructure for research on parallelizing and optimizing compilers
RP Wilson, RS French, CS Wilson, SP Amarasinghe, JM Anderson, ...
ACM Sigplan Notices 29 (12), 31-37, 1994
7721994
Exploiting coarse-grained task, data, and pipeline parallelism in stream programs
MI Gordon, W Thies, S Amarasinghe
ACM SIGPLAN Notices 41 (11), 151-162, 2006
7522006
An infrastructure for adaptive dynamic optimization
D Bruening, T Garnett, S Amarasinghe
International Symposium on Code Generation and Optimization, 2003. CGO 2003 …, 2003
7352003
Evaluation of the Raw microprocessor: An exposed-wire-delay architecture for ILP and streams
MB Taylor, W Lee, J Miller, D Wentzlaff, I Bratt, B Greenwald, H Hoffmann, ...
ACM SIGARCH Computer Architecture News 32 (2), 2, 2004
6352004
Opentuner: An extensible framework for program autotuning
J Ansel, S Kamil, K Veeramachaneni, J Ragan-Kelley, J Bosboom, ...
Proceedings of the 23rd international conference on Parallel architectures …, 2014
5812014
Exploiting superword level parallelism with multimedia instruction sets
S Larsen, S Amarasinghe
Acm Sigplan Notices 35 (5), 145-156, 2000
5662000
Efficient, transparent, and comprehensive runtime code manipulation
D Bruening, S Amarasinghe
Massachusetts Institute of Technology, Department of Electrical Engineering …, 2004
5612004
Petabricks: A language and compiler for algorithmic choice
J Ansel, C Chan, YL Wong, M Olszewski, Q Zhao, A Edelman, ...
ACM Sigplan Notices 44 (6), 38-49, 2009
5072009
Kendo: efficient deterministic multithreading in software
M Olszewski, J Ansel, S Amarasinghe
Proceedings of the 14th international conference on Architectural support …, 2009
5012009
Automatically patching errors in deployed software
JH Perkins, S Kim, S Larsen, S Amarasinghe, J Bachrach, M Carbin, ...
Proceedings of the ACM SIGOPS 22nd symposium on Operating systems principles …, 2009
4932009
A stream compiler for communication-exposed architectures
MI Gordon, W Thies, M Karczmarek, J Lin, AS Meli, AA Lamb, C Leger, ...
ACM SIGPLAN Notices 37 (10), 291-303, 2002
4282002
An Overview of the SUIF Compiler for Scalable Parallel Machines.
SP Amarasinghe, JAM Anderson, MS Lam, CW Tseng
PPSC, 662-667, 1995
416*1995
Space-time scheduling of instruction-level parallelism on a raw machine
W Lee, R Barua, M Frank, D Srikrishna, J Babb, V Sarkar, S Amarasinghe
ACM SIGOPS Operating Systems Review 32 (5), 46-57, 1998
3831998
Communication optimization and code generation for distributed memory machines
SP Amarasinghe, MS Lam
Proceedings of the ACM SIGPLAN 1993 conference on Programming language …, 1993
3831993
The system can't perform the operation now. Try again later.
Articles 1–20